What to Look for in Bluetooth Headphones
When selecting Bluetooth headphones, numerous crucial elements need to be taken into account. The following elements are vital in making a notified choice:
1. Sound Quality
Sound quality is often the most substantial concern for customers. High-definition audio and clarity can substantially boost the listening experience. Secret specifications to consider include:
- Frequency Response: A series of 20 Hz to 20 kHz is basic for most headphones.
- Chauffeur Size: Larger drivers generally produce much better sound quality.
- Audio Codecs: Look for assistance of codecs like aptX for much better audio efficiency.
2. Battery Life
Battery life can differ extensively amongst various models. The durability of Bluetooth headphones identifies how typically they need to be charged. Think about the following:
- Play Time: Many models provide in between 15 to 30 hours of playtime on a single charge.
- Quick Charge: Some headphones offer fast charging features that can provide hours of playback from just minutes of charging.
3. Convenience and Fit
For long listening sessions, comfort is paramount. Factors to consider consist of:
- Weight: Lightweight designs reduce tiredness during extended use.
- Ear Cup Size: Over-ear, on-ear, and in-ear designs all use differing degrees of convenience.
- Products: Look for soft cushioning and breathable products.
4. Connectivity
Bluetooth technology continually evolves, making connection an important function:
- Bluetooth Version: Versions 4.0, 4.1, and 4.2 have varying varieties and optimizations, while Bluetooth 5.0 deals higher speed and range.
- Multipoint Connectivity: Some headphones enable connection to numerous gadgets, facilitating seamless switching.
5. Additional Features
Lots of premium models come geared up with additional functions:
- Noise Cancellation: Active sound cancelling (ANC) can improve the listening experience by obstructing out ambient sound.
- Touch Controls: Gesture controls can offer ease of use without having to grab gadgets.
- Voice Assistant Integration: Compatibility with voice assistants improves performance.

FAQs about Bluetooth Headphones
1. Are Bluetooth headphones worth it?
Yes, Bluetooth headphones provide remarkable convenience as they are wireless, enabling liberty of movement. They also frequently included advanced functions like sound cancellation and voice assistants.
2. How do I link Bluetooth headphones to my device?
To connect Bluetooth headphones, turn on Bluetooth on your device, put your headphones in pairing mode, choose them from the list of readily available devices, and confirm the connection.
3. Can I use Bluetooth headphones while working out?
Lots of Bluetooth headphones are developed particularly for active usage, offering sweat resistance and secure fit. Try to find designs marketed as "sports" or "exercise" headphones.
4. What is the distinction in between passive and active noise cancellation?
Passive noise cancellation depends on the physical style of the headphones, creating a seal around the ear to obstruct sound. Active sound cancellation uses electronic techniques to neutralize ambient noises.
